Output f90307bd15f19969d375b4a6564206ed7dac89a7554a522162f8fd7292891803:2

value
609151
script pubkey
OP_0 OP_PUSHBYTES_20 51740e8a5ca960d8e0af2c93842228478d90fa6d
address
bc1q296qazju49sd3c909jfcgg3gg7xep7nd5g999s
transaction
f90307bd15f19969d375b4a6564206ed7dac89a7554a522162f8fd7292891803
spent
true